BREAKING: JackJumpers captain re-signs on multi-year deal

The Tasmania JackJumpers announced on Tuesday that Captain and NBL24 champion Will Magnay has re-signed with the club on a multi-year deal.

The Tasmania JackJumpers announced on Tuesday that Captain Will Magnay has re-signed with the club on a two-year deal.
Magnay, whose new deal will take him to seven seasons with the JackJumpers, is the only rostered player who has been with the club since day one.
“It took no persuasion from the coach, Tassie is home, and this team is where I want to be,” Magnay said.
“It’s such a special place to live, and there is so much love and excitement for the team, you can’t beat it.”
Magnay said he was looking forward to the opportunity of securing a second championship.
“The squad we’re putting together on paper is looking strong,” he said.
“We have that growth mindset, to get better every day, and ultimately, we want that opportunity to win again.”
Coach Scott Roth said he was “extremely happy” to have Magnay back on the side.
“It’s not too often that you get to coach a player for this many years,” Roth said.
“He’s had so many ups and downs, and he’s grown from strength to strength from every one of those moments. Looking at where he is now is really something special to me.
“He came into the team as a young kid, just starting to find his way on and off the court.
“He became a Boomer, made the Olympics, won a championship, became Captain, and on the journey, he has really grown into a great player and leader.
“To have more time with him is just personally wonderful, and I know Tasmania will be really excited to have him back too.”
Magnay is a four-time club Defensive Player of the Year, and has the club’s all-time highest rebounds at 532, and all-time highest blocks at 150.
He was also crowned Player's Player at the club’s 2023-24 MVP Awards and elected Captain in the 2025-26 season.
Magnay joins Josh Bannan, Nick Marshall, Sean Macdonald, Ben Ayre, Kobe Williamson and Archie Woodhill as rostered players for the Hungry Jack’s NBL27 Season.
